North Wales Crusaders have signed former Super League and NRL winger Patrick Ah Van for the 2021 season.
The 33-year-old came through the ranks at NRL club New Zealand Warriors before spells with Bradford Bulls and Widnes Vikings.
Auckland-born Ah Van has represented Samoa and has more recently been with French club Villegailhenc-Aragon.
"I want to get out there, do my best and give a lending ear if someone wants to learn," Ah Van said.
"If I can teach them anything, I'll try my best."
Wrexham-based Crusaders will begin their pre-season campaign against fellow League 1 club Hunslet on Sunday, 18 April.
